Vibrational spectra study of the interactions between Keggin heteropolyanions and amino acids.
A study of the effects of the interactions with amino acids on the vibrational spectra of Keggin heteropolyanions (Na(n)H(3-)n[XM(12)O(40)](n-); n = 0,1,2,3; X = P(V), Si(IV), M = W(VI), Mo(VI)) has been performed. متن کاملThermodynamjc Interactions in Dilute Polymer Solutions: the Virial Coefficients
The statistical thermodynamics of dilute polymer solutions is reviewed from the point of view of the continuum theory based on molecular distribution functions. The comparatively rigorous perturbation treatment of the second and third virial coefficients, and various approximate theories derived from it to give closed-form expressions useful for good-solvent systems. are outlined. متن کاملInteractions between unlike Polymers versus Dilute Solution Properties of Copolymers
Solution properties of the copolymers and polymer blends which are under the influence of an unfavorable heteropolymer interaction are described. A body of experimental and computer simulation data indicates that the overall effects of the interaction on the conformational properties of copolymers are strongly dependent on their chain architecture. متن کاملProtein–Protein Interactions in Dilute to Concentrated Solutions: α-Chymotrypsinogen in Acidic Conditions
Protein-protein interactions were investigated for α-chymotrypsinogen by static and dynamic light scattering (SLS and DLS, respectively), as well as small-angle neutron scattering (SANS), as a function of protein and salt concentration at acidic conditions.
